如何在React Native中将数组数据插入数据库?

问题描述 投票:0回答:1

我正在创建一个本机应用程序,以将电话簿联系人加载到我的应用程序中using this library.我已在我的应用程序中正确加载了联系人。现在,我想将联系方式保存到SQL数据库中。如何将数组数据插入SQL数据库?

reactjs react-native react-native-contacts
1个回答
0
投票

如果要将数据保存到设备存储中,首先必须确定要使用的存储或库。您可以查看2种常见的存储类型:

  • Async storage:异步,未加密,持久性,键值存储

  • SQL或其他存储引擎:您可以选择适合您需要的库(sqlite,领域,.etc)。您可以找到它们here。我强烈建议使用WatermelonDB,因为它适合扩展,并且可以在数据库中发生更改时连接到您的React组件以重新呈现。

如果只需要存储少量的简单记录。异步存储可以正常工作。如果需要关系数据库或大量记录,可以使用后一种选项。

© www.soinside.com 2019 - 2024. All rights reserved.